多边形是几何学中一个非常重要的概念,它在我们的日常生活和科学研究中都有广泛的应用。计算多边形的面积是几何学的基本技能之一。掌握这一技能,就如同拿到了一把钥匙,可以轻松解锁图形世界的秘密。本文将带领大家一步步了解多边形面积的计算方法,让几何问题变得简单易懂。
一、多边形的基本概念
在开始计算多边形面积之前,我们先来了解一下多边形的基本概念。
1. 多边形:由三条或三条以上的线段首尾相接所围成的封闭图形称为多边形。
2. 边:多边形各部分线段的统称。
3. 顶点:多边形各部分线段的端点。
4. 边长:多边形任意两边之间的距离。
5. 面积:多边形所围成的平面部分的大小。
二、多边形面积计算方法
多边形的面积计算方法有很多种,以下是几种常见的计算方法:
1. 底×高
对于任意一个三角形,我们可以通过底乘以高再除以二来计算其面积。对于四边形,我们可以将其分割成两个三角形,分别计算面积后再相加。
代码示例:
def calculate_triangle_area(base, height):
return base * height / 2
def calculate_quadrilateral_area(base, height):
return calculate_triangle_area(base, height) * 2
2. 海伦公式
海伦公式是计算三角形面积的一种方法,适用于任意三角形。公式如下:
\[ S = \sqrt{p(p-a)(p-b)(p-c)} \]
其中,\(S\) 为三角形面积,\(a, b, c\) 为三角形三边的长度,\(p\) 为半周长,即 \(p = \frac{a+b+c}{2}\)。
代码示例:
import math
def calculate_triangle_area_heron(a, b, c):
p = (a + b + c) / 2
return math.sqrt(p * (p - a) * (p - b) * (p - c))
3. 正多边形面积计算
对于正多边形,我们可以通过边长和中心角来计算面积。公式如下:
\[ S = \frac{n \times a^2}{4 \times \tan\left(\frac{\pi}{n}\right)} \]
其中,\(S\) 为正多边形面积,\(n\) 为正多边形边数,\(a\) 为边长。
代码示例:
def calculate_regular_polygon_area(n, a):
return n * a**2 / (4 * math.tan(math.pi / n))
三、多边形面积计算的应用
多边形面积计算在许多领域都有广泛的应用,以下列举几个例子:
1. 土地测量:在土地测量中,我们需要计算土地的面积,以便进行规划、建设等。
2. 建筑设计:在建筑设计中,我们需要计算建筑物各个部分的面积,以便进行材料采购、成本预算等。
3. 物流运输:在物流运输中,我们需要计算货物的体积和重量,以便进行装车、运输等。
四、总结
掌握多边形面积计算方法,可以帮助我们更好地理解和应用几何知识,解决实际问题。在日常生活中,多边形无处不在,学会计算多边形面积,让我们更加自信地面对图形世界。希望本文能帮助你轻松解锁图形世界的秘密。
